Transaction 976a101cf72bbef7ec47608893e0b56df606980e5c8c9382be62650aa39eccfb

1 Input
2 Outputs
  • 976a101cf72bbef7ec47608893e0b56df606980e5c8c9382be62650aa39eccfb:0
  • value  27712
    address  15HcQc68nTHUYheowS6cTkVayCzeFjBykK
  • 976a101cf72bbef7ec47608893e0b56df606980e5c8c9382be62650aa39eccfb:1
  • value  1260847
    address  18pZ7rLiGMzjBJ385nxSBia4hscuuypKJt